James Taylor Quartet (JTQ)

The Oscillator

2005-01-18

Since 1985, JTQ has been kicking out instrumental Hammond led jazz funk workouts. Well known as a British jazz/R&B combo, Oscillator, their 19th album, proves their prolificacy. You will notice in listening, their ability to create over-the-top intensity and funkified jams with such consistency is nearly unparalleled.
